Ukukufundisa ukwahlula amandla amaso e-LED yesibane samandla aphezulu

Imboni ye-LED isetyenziswe kumandla omnye we-0.06W, kwaye ukukhanya kwayo kunokuba yi-7LM. Sizakuyibala okwethutyana ku-6LM. Ukuba amandla okufikelela kwi-1W, kufuneka sisebenzise i-17 i-LED efanayo. 17 * 6102LM, oko kukuthi, sinokufikelela kwi-100LM / W; ukuba sisebenzisa i-chip eyodwa kumandla we-1W, imveliso yayo inokukhanya okuphezulu kwe-80LM, kwaye isetyenziswa ngokuqhelekileyo malunga ne-60LM. Lo ngumahluko ophambili wokuqaqamba. Kuyabonakala ukuba ukusetyenziswa kwentsapho, kukulungele ngakumbi ukuba sikhethe i-LED yamandla amancinci. I-LED yamandla aphezulu ibhekisa. Amandla e-LED aqhelekileyo yi-0.05W, ukusebenza ngoku yi-20mA, ngelixa i-LED ephezulu inokufikelela kwi-1W, 2W, okanye namashumi eewatts. Ngenxa yemithintelo yangoku ye-high-power LEDs kwimiba ye-optical flux, ukuguqulwa kokusebenza kakuhle kunye neendleko, ukusetyenziswa kokukhanya okumhlophe kwe-LEDs ngexesha elifutshane kukukhanya kakhulu kwezinye iindawo ezikhethekileyo.
